> Please... Please.... Please......
> Don't run so much power on this new bird. Someone was
> tiring to use SSTV, high power ditting looking for
> their down link and then some where cranked up their
> power when the AGC kicked in. At one point it was
> FMing like AO-7. I though we had agreed to 100 watts
> ERP max.(10 watts into a 10dB beam) I have no problem
> with 50 watts ERP on most passes.
